John Deere 840 Fuel Tank Capacity

John Deere 840 Fuel Tank Capacity

Quick answer

The John Deere 840 holds 60 gal (227.1 L) of fuel. For planning, half tank is 30 gal (113.6 L) and empty-to-full needs about 12 x 5-gal cans.

Fuel capacity is a tank-size figure. Actual top-up amount and runtime depend on remaining fuel, workload, throttle use, terrain and machine condition.
